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57575526 392 6435
17795277 0482 1651
17795277 0482 1651
840270 4552732 274170835 35902116915
All about undefined
Interested in learning more?
17795277 0482 1651
840270 4552732 274170835 35902116915
See more
9261784 073 55523
0498 52871475008 741752842
See more
3661021791 0378041869 5156206
286728 5130 33704
See more